Biblical Teachings On Balanced Spirituality

When it comes to spirituality, the Bible offers teachings that emphasize the importance of balance. It encourages believers to embrace humility, serve others, and seek inner peace through faith. These biblical teachings on balanced spirituality provide a framework for living a fulfilling and purposeful life.

Embracing Humility And Service

The Bible teaches that embracing humility and serving others are essential aspects of spiritual growth. In Philippians 2:3-4, it says, “Do nothing out of selfish ambition or vain conceit. Rather, in humility value others above yourselves, not looking to your own interests but each of you to the interests of the others.” This emphasizes the importance of putting others’ needs before our own, reflecting a selfless and humble attitude.

Seeking Inner Peace Through Faith

Seeking inner peace through faith is another core principle in balanced spirituality. In John 14:27, Jesus says, “Peace I leave with you; my peace I give you. I do not give to you as the world gives. Do not let your hearts be troubled and do not be afraid.” This verse highlights the promise of peace that comes through faith in God, providing a source of strength and serenity amidst life’s challenges.

Understanding The Concept Of Sabbath

Understanding the concept of Sabbath is vital in spiritual pursuits. The Sabbath is a time of rest and rejuvenation, allowing individuals to recharge and reconnect with their spirituality. Incorporating regular periods of rest and reflection into your spiritual practice can help maintain a healthy balance and prevent burnout.

Avoiding Spiritual Materialism

Spiritual materialism can hinder genuine spiritual growth. It involves seeking validation or status through material possessions or outward displays of spirituality. By focusing on inner growth and genuine connection with spirituality, individuals can avoid falling into the trap of spiritual materialism.
